WebJun 9, 2024 · Cancer treatments can make you feel sick to your stomach, and to vomit. Sometimes, cancer patients feel sick just from thinking about cancer treatment. Fortunately, medicines can help control nausea and make you feel better. Tell your doctor when you feel sick, so he or she can find the medicine that works best for you.

WebThese are some treatments that can cause damage: Surgery. Radiation. Chemotherapy. Some other medicines, such as medicines to prevent seizures (anticonvulsants), pain medicine, and steroids, may also affect your thinking.
